It follows the information that Indian college students in Canada face potential deportation as border providers examine using faux school acceptance letters in examine allow purposes. It’s unclear how many individuals are impacted in whole however media experiences counsel wherever from 100 to 700.
Canadian information outlet CBC reported that Rahul Bhargava, who ran an organization referred to as Schooling and Migration Providers, has been arrested in Punjab after complaints from mother and father linked to the faux letters.
The police are additionally searching for Bhargava’s enterprise companions, Brijesh Mishra and Gurnam Singh.
Talking on a Vancouver-based radio station in March, Canada’s immigration minister Sean Fraser mentioned the nation had taken steps over the previous years to “strengthen the integrity measures” in place to make sure acceptance letters are actual.

“Each every now and then you do see unhealthy actors, notably from different components of the world who’re tough to police from Canada, who search to reap the benefits of worldwide college students,” Fraser mentioned, describing this behaviour as “disgusting”.

A few of the college students going through deportation reportedly plan to combat their circumstances in Canada’s courts, arguing they have been scammed by the agent.
A spokesperson from IRCC mentioned they may not touch upon particular person circumstances however, usually, people on this state of affairs would “profit from a procedural equity course of”.
“People concerned can be provided a chance to elucidate what transpired, and the officer would take that info into consideration when making their determination,” they mentioned.
IRCC launched a Letter of Acceptance Verification Challenge in 2018 to create a centralised workplace for speaking with establishments to confirm the authenticity of letters of acceptance.
“In processing examine allow purposes, if an officer has considerations or doubts concerning the letter of acceptance that has been submitted, it may be referred to the LoAVP for verification,” the spokesperson mentioned.
“It’s the applicant’s accountability to indicate that they meet the necessities and candidates are answerable for the paperwork submitted with their purposes,” they added.
